Mention two consequences of the Second World War. -SST 10th

1 Answer

Answer :

 (i) The Axis powers Germany, Italy and Japan were defeated at the end of the Second World War. (ii) The Soviet Union and the USA emerged as the Super Powers.

Description : Name the incident which brought the USA in the Second World War. -SST 10th

Last Answer : On December 7,1941, the US Fleet based at Pearl Harbour in Hawaii was attacked by Japan. So, America declared war on Japan, Germany and Italy.

Description : What is meant by calling the World as Bipolar after the Second World War? -SST 10th

Last Answer : The world was called Bi-polar as it was grouped into Capitalist nations (or Democratic Block) headed by the USA and Socialist nations (or Communist Bloc) headed by the USSR.
